| Career Roles | Key Responsibilities |
|---|---|
| Security Engineer | Implement security measures to protect systems and networks |
| Cybersecurity Analyst | Monitor and analyze security incidents to prevent cyber threats |
| Network Security Specialist | Design and implement secure network infrastructure |
| Information Security Consultant | Provide expert advice on security best practices and compliance |
| Security Architect | Develop security architecture for systems and applications |
